I'm still looking for a bass amp for my Orphean Compact Ref bass bins (which, by the way, are fantastic!)
I have tried an ICE amp (Bel Canto). Not bad at all, perhaps I should have kept it, but I find the midbass very 'dry' with ICE amps.
Am now using a Rogue 88 KT88 tube amp. 60W ultralinear. Pretty good too, but it has some noise! It seems it is not made for 100 dB speakers.
I am now eyeing some 'vintage' class A solid-state amps like Threshold and Forte.
The Forte Model 4 is 50W into 8 ohms - so probably 25W into 16. Is that enough power?? Would this be a good choice?
If not that, the Threshold 400A is 100W into 8 ohms, 50W into 16. I could go that route but only want to if the extra power is really beneficial. I don't listen too loudly - 95 dB peaks - but my room is very large.
